The Small Changes Big Shifts podcast is your weekly dose of wellness encouragement. Dr. Michelle Robin and her renowned guests will share wisdom, knowledge, real life stories and practical tips to inspire and inform you as you move forward on your journey to a life of wellness. It’s the small changes that stick and ultimately compound to create big shifts in our holistic wellbeing.

    At nine-years old John O’Leary was burned on 100% of his body from an accident he caused while playing in the garage with matches and gasoline. He was given a 1% chance to live. After dozens of surgeries and years of physical therapy, he survived. For 20 years, the family didn’t talk about what happened. John simply wanted his life to go on as normal. That is until John’s parents wrote a book titled “Overwhelming Odds” that told the story of the family’s experience. That book, combined with a short presentation for a three-member girl scout group, ignited the rest of John’s life work and calling.   John is now the president of Live Inspired, a keynote speaker, author, and podcast host. He shares his story with others and inspires them to live meaningful lives in spite of hardship and tragedy. John’s is an agent of inspirational living and master at overcoming adversity.
